在Angular开发中,路由配置是构建单页应用(SPA)的关键之一。然而,即使是经验丰富的开发者,也常常会遇到一些意想不到的路由问题。今天,我们将通过一个实例来探讨Angular路由中的一个常见问题:如何从一个子路由正确地跳转到另一个懒加载模块中的子路由。
问题描述
假设我们有一个管理客户端的应用,用户可以浏览客户端列表(clients
),查看具体客户端详情(client:id
),并且希望从客户端详情页面直接跳转到报告查看页面(reportviewer
),而这个报告页面位于另一个懒加载模块中。
初始路由配置
以下是我们初始的路由配置:
const routes: Routes = [
{
path